15 Biblical Principles for Stronger, More Loving Relationships

Cultivating Flourishing Relationships: A Christian Perspective on Relational Dynamics

Building and maintaining strong, healthy relationships requires intentional effort and commitment. Within a Christian framework, fostering such relationships involves mirroring Christ's agape loveโ€”a selfless, unconditional loveโ€”in all interactions. This approach emphasizes grace, forgiveness, and mutual respect as foundational elements. This article outlines fifteen practical steps, grounded in biblical principles and relational psychology, to cultivate deeply fulfilling and loving connections. We will explore concepts such as attachment theory, social exchange theory, and conflict resolution models to provide a comprehensive understanding of relational dynamics.

1. Seeking Divine Guidance and Prayerful Intentionality: Beginning each day with prayer, seeking wisdom and strength, aligns relational interactions with God's will. This proactive approach, informed by the principles of spiritual well-being and positive psychology, establishes a foundation rooted in faith and grace. This echoes the concept of "proactive coping" โ€“ anticipating and preparing for challenges within the relationship, rather than simply reacting to them.

2. Extending Unconditional Forgiveness: Mirroring God's boundless forgiveness (Matthew 6:14-15) involves extending mercy to others. This doesn't condone harmful behavior but promotes healing and reconciliation. Applying the principles of restorative justice, forgiveness becomes a continuous process of releasing resentment and choosing empathy, aligning with the tenets of attachment theory, which highlights the importance of secure attachment based on trust and forgiveness.

3. Embracing Agape Love: Unconditional love, emulating God's selfless love (1 Corinthians 13:4-7), prioritizes others' well-being above self-interest. This selfless devotion, a key element of social exchange theory, fosters trust and deepens bonds. Such acts of altruism contribute to relationship satisfaction and longevity.

4. Fostering Open and Empathetic Communication: Open and honest communication, tempered with kindness and love (Ephesians 4:15), is crucial. Active listening, a vital component of effective communication, involves genuinely seeking to understand another's perspective. Respectfully expressing needs and feelings creates a safe space for vulnerability, promoting relational intimacy as outlined in attachment theory.

5. Prioritizing Reconciliation and Conflict Resolution: When conflicts arise, prioritizing reconciliation and restoration (Matthew 5:23-24) is key. Employing conflict resolution strategies, such as collaborative problem-solving and compromise, promotes mutual understanding. Understanding each partyโ€™s perspective, before seeking to be understood, fosters empathy and mutual respectโ€”a core principle of Gottman's Sound Relationship House theory.

6. Extending Grace and Showing Empathy: Giving others the benefit of the doubt (Ephesians 4:32), acknowledging human imperfections, fosters understanding and empathy. This aligns with the concept of grace-based forgiveness, which focuses on understanding and compassion, rather than retribution.

7. Cultivating Patience and Self-Control: Responding calmly, even in challenging situations (James 1:19-20), prevents impulsive reactions that damage relationships. This self-regulation, highlighted in emotional intelligence models, protects the bond and promotes relational stability. Anger management techniques are crucial in this aspect.

8. Practicing Humble Service and Acts of Kindness: Following Jesus' example of selfless giving (Mark 10:45) strengthens bonds and fosters mutual support. This resonates with the principles of altruism and reciprocity within social exchange theory. Acts of service create a positive feedback loop, strengthening relational bonds.

9. Offering Prompt Apologies and Seeking Forgiveness: Prompt apologies and active forgiveness (Proverbs 28:13) repair damaged trust and promote relational growth. This humility aligns with the principles of restorative justice and demonstrates a commitment to relational repair.

10. Providing Consistent Encouragement and Support: Offering encouragement and positive reinforcement (1 Thessalonians 5:11) strengthens relationships and creates a supportive environment. This proactive approach to relationship maintenance reflects the principles of positive psychology and relationship enhancement.

11. Demonstrating Empathy and Perspective-Taking: Striving to understand others' perspectives and feelings (Romans 12:15) cultivates compassion and bridges divides. This emphasizes the importance of emotional intelligence and perspective-taking in successful relationships.

12. Acting as a Peacemaker and Promoting Harmony: Actively working to resolve conflicts (Matthew 5:9) fosters an atmosphere of love and understanding. This aligns with the principles of conflict resolution and relationship maintenance.

13. Establishing Healthy Boundaries: Setting healthy boundaries (Proverbs 25:28) protects emotional and spiritual well-being while ensuring mutual respect. This prevents resentment and maintains balance within the relationship, crucial for long-term sustainability.

14. Practicing Quick Forgiveness and Letting Go of Resentment: Forgiving as God forgives (Colossians 3:13) requires consistent effort. This emphasizes the importance of emotional regulation and letting go of negative emotions for relational health.

15. Trusting in God's Orchestration of Relationships: Trusting in God's divine plan (Proverbs 3:5-6) provides strength and faith amidst challenges. This faith-based approach provides a foundation of resilience and hope in navigating relational difficulties.

Conclusions and Recommendations: Building strong relationships requires intentional effort, informed by both biblical principles and psychological understanding of relational dynamics. Applying concepts like attachment theory, social exchange theory, and conflict resolution models can enhance relationship quality. Further research should explore the intersection of faith-based principles and evidence-based relationship interventions. The integration of spiritual practices and psychological strategies provides a holistic approach to building and maintaining healthy relationships that are both deeply fulfilling and spiritually enriching.
